Maple Barbecue Chicken Sandwiches
4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
1 cup ketchup
1/2 cup maple-flavored syrup
2 tablespoons yellow mustard
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
2 teaspoons lemon juice
1/2 to 1 teaspoon chili powder
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der

Combine the ketchup, syrup, mustard, Worcestershire sauce, lemon
juice, chili powder and garlic powder in a bowl. Set aside.

Place the chicken breasts in a Crock Pot. Season with salt and
pepper to taste. Pour the prepared sauce over the top. Cover and
cook on low for seven to eight hours.

When ready to serve, remove and shred chicken. Put back in and mix
with the sauce. Serve on buns for sandwiches.
